All three smartphones are now available for purchase in Germany

Unveiled back in February at the Mobile World Congress in Barcelona, HTC One X, One S and One V smartphones have been officially confirmed for an April 2 release.

However, it appears that at least one European country has started to sell the devices ahead of their official launch. The guys over at BestBoyz have been tipped on the immediate availability of the smartphones in Germany.

According to them, major retailer Media Markt has the entire HTC One lineup up for sale, even though the smartphones are not supposed to hit shelves for a few more days.

Customers who want to purchase any of the three devices will certainly have to pay a bit more than their suggested retail price. At least this is the case when purchasing a device from a retailer ahead of the official launch on the market.

Currently, Media Markt is offering the HTC One S for no less than 519 EUR (690 USD) outright. That’s about 20 EUR (25 USD) more expensive than the suggested retail price, but, as we already mentioned earlier, this was to be expected.

Furthermore, HTC’s new Android flagship smartphone, the One X is price a bit higher at 579 EUR (770 USD) off-contract. Unfortunately, there are no details on HTC One V no-term price for the moment.
